What is metamorphosis? | a change in form
🗑
|
||||
What are the 4 stages of metamorphosis? | egg. larva. pupa. adult

Name 5 insects that go through complete metamorphosis? | butterflies. moths. Beetles. flies.
mosquitoes. bees. wasps

What are 3 other names for larvae? | caterpillars. grubs. maggots

What is molting? | when an insect outgrows its exoskeleton and crawls out of it
a new exoskeleton is under the old one

What is a cocoon? | a cozy little silk silk case for the moth larva

What is a chrysalis? | a hard shell covering for a butterfly

What insect does a caterpillar become? | butterfly or moth

What insect does a grub become? | beetle. wasp. bee

What insect does a maggot become? | fly
